JOB DUTIES:

  • Manage supplier relationships and contracting across multiple regions, acting as a subject matter expert for technology market which includes knowledge of vendor capabilities, economic cost drivers, supplier financials and market competition.
  • Negotiate, implement, and manage long-term strategic contracts to ensure optimum costs and reliable supply and develop a pipeline of qualified potential contract manufacturers capable of meeting the current and future business requirements of the business.
  • Ensure all IT relationships are governed by contracts that align with corporate mandates and support key business requirements while ensuring continuity of supply at the lowest total delivered cost.
  • Assess supplier and platform risks and develop appropriate contingency plans.
  • Build consensus and drive alignment amongst key stakeholders in support of procurement initiatives and programs (sourcing, implementation, compliance).
  • Establish the necessary routines with suppliers to manage quality, delivery, pricing, lead-time and other performance criteria in support of the business.
  • Develop supplier relationships in order to leverage the relationship when necessary to resolve issues.
